The shell stitch is a very beginner-friendly stitch technique, and the finished product looks much more complicated than it actually is to make. Below, I will share how to crochet an easy shell stitch using four double crochets that can be applied to crocheting baby blankets , baby clothes, afghans and borders to create an heirloom look. The most common shell stitch is one that uses double crochets. To make shell stitches, you can crochet anywhere from 3 to 6 double crochets dc in a stitch or space to make a shell. Take a look at how each variety of shell stitches look below worked with a different number of double crochets.
